Overview of Position :
The Medical Receptionist is the initial contact with patients and other visitors to the physician office. This position is responsible to provide excellent customer service to patients, physicians and office staff while helping maintain organization of office functions.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ES
1. Provides professional patient service by obtaining and verifying necessary demographic and insurance information.
2. Completes pre-certification as needed.
3. Correctly enters demographic and insurance information into computer using demonstrated data entry skills.
4. Schedules appointments, collects payments, posts charges and / or payments following insurance specific guidelines.
5. Understands ICD & CPT codes.
QUALIFICATIONS
1. High school graduate or equivalency required.
2. Minimum of one year of professional office, customer service or patient care experience or successful completion of an office professional program including an internship.
3. Medical terminology knowledge needed.
4. Ability to read, write and explain or describe information to patients and / or family members.
5. Attention to detail and computer experience, particularly word processing.
6. Ability to provide customer service in a warm and friendly manner.

WORKING CONDITIONS / P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S
The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job.
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
1. Work is performed in an office environment.
2. Work may be stressful at times due to a busy office.
3. Interaction with others is constant and interruptive.
4. While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to stand, walk, talk, hear, use hands and arms.
5. The employee must regularly lift and / or move up to 10 pounds, and occasionally lift and / or move up to 25 pounds
